Jennifer Moorman is the USA TODAY Bestselling author of five novels, including The Vanishing of Josephine Reynolds, The Magic All Around, and the Mystic Water Series. Her creative works also include a collection of folklore retellings and Strawberry Shortcake children’s books. Praised by Publisher’s Weekly, Booklist, Kirkus Reviews, and others, The Vanishing of Josephine Reynolds is described as “imbued with Moorman’s trademark touch of magic,” “a seamless blend of history and magical realism,” “an absolute treasure of a book,” and “absolutely mesmerizing.”

A double major graduate of Middle Tennessee State University from the Recording Industry and English programs, her writing has appeared in numerous publications, including People, Parade,

Jennifer Moorman Thank you for this great questions! In the Mystic Water Series, they're all standalone novels or short stories. The Baker's Man is book 1. The Necessi…moreThank you for this great questions! In the Mystic Water Series, they're all standalone novels or short stories. The Baker's Man is book 1. The Necessity of Lavender Tea is book 2 (previously titled Little Blackbird book 2). A Slice of Courage Quiche is book 3 (previously titled Honeysuckle Hollow book 3). Average April is a short story in the series. There are possible plans to revise and relaunch some of the original series, but nothing is definite. Thank you for your interest!(less)
